Elastometry
Elastometry is a field of science and engineering that deals with the measurement of elastic properties of materials. It involves quantifying how a material deforms under stress and how it recovers its original shape upon removal of that stress. The core concept is elasticity, which describes a material's ability to return to its original form after being subjected to a deforming force.
